US based Kenyan producer to open music studio in Nairobi


US based music company, Next Level Music Production Company, will be opening a studio in Nairobi in October this year.

The music label, owned by producer Joash Okore, will be opening the Nairobi studio as part of its expansion strategy.

The 31 year-old producer, popularly known as Joashstilltheman on Youtube, announced the plans on Facebook and urged Kenyan musicians interested in having their music produced by the company to book for sessions.

“As some of you may know, I work with NxT LvL Imagery and NxT LvL Music in the US. As part of expansion, we are branching out to Kenya. I will be coming to Nairobi in October, 2015.”

DIASPORA

The company was started in 2005 and has been producing music for diaspora artistes.

The Nairobi studio will be offering recording, mixing and mastering services to artistes and will have an offer for those who book to be the first clients in October.

“It is a beginning of great things and we are optimistic about this new opportunity. For those that have desired to work with us, you can book your sessions now.

“Also those interested in employment opportunities and networking, contact me and let’s touch base,”  he told Nairobi News.

Polly Odotte, Joash’s niece, will be taking over management of the US branch where she has been working as the creative director.

GOSPEL

Joashstilltheman boasts of 81,000 subscribers on his Youtube music channel that promotes Kenyan gospel music.

Gospel musicians promoted in the YouTube channel include Sarah K, Betty Bayo, Paul Mwai, Eunice Njeri, Kambua, Pitson, Emmy Kosgei, Jimmy Gait and Joyce Omondi.

He is a trained audio producer who has been based in the United States with the company.
